Clear
Clear
Clear
Nottingham Libraries

Clifton Library, Clifton Library, Southchurch Drive, Nottingham, NG118AB

Clifton Library, NG11 Library Details

Clifton Library
Clifton Library
Southchurch Drive
Nottingham
NG11 8AB
Categories
Libraries

Additional Clifton Library Information

Description

Clifton Library is a business located in Nottingham in the Libraries category.

More Local Nottingham Libraries

Related Local Museums, Libraries and Related in Nottingham

Reviews for Clifton Library, Clifton Library, Nottingham, NG11 8AB